LambiqueNote

Documentation – Module LambiqueNote

Présentation

Le module LambiqueNote permet la création, l’édition et la gestion de notes associées aux projets dans le cadre du système global Lambique. Ce module est indépendant mais peut interagir avec d’autres modules tels que LambiqueProjects et LambiqueCommerce.

Types de notes

GEN – NOTE_GENERAL : Notes générales, non spécifiques à un élément précis.
PLA – NOTE_PLANNING : Informations liées à la planification du projet.
SUP – NOTE_SUPPLEMENT : Travaux supplémentaires effectués hors périmètre initial.
CLI – NOTE_CLIENT : Notes relatives au client (demandes, remarques, échanges).
EXI – NOTE_EXIGENCE : Contraintes techniques à respecter pour le projet.
FAI – NOTE_TACHE : Notes spécifiques à une tâche (avancement, blocages…).

Fonctionnalités disponibles

  • Création et édition de notes par type
  • Association des notes à un projet (via nRefProjet)
  • Filtrage et affichage selon le type
  • Récupération des exigences via : COL_LambiqueNote.GetExigence(nRefProjet)

🚧 Fonctionnalités à développer

  • Intégration avec le module LambiqueCommerce :
    Création d’un popup de sélection des exigences (NOTE_EXIGENCE) dans les contextes suivants :
    • Ajout à une demande de prix
    • Ajout à un bon de commande
    Cette fonctionnalité devra permettre de :
    • Afficher la liste des contraintes techniques liées à un projet
    • Cocher/décocher les éléments à inclure
    • Valider l’insertion des notes sélectionnées dans le document commercial
    (Statut : En attente de développement)

Fonctions principales

  • COL_LambiqueNote.GetExigence(nRefProjet) — Renvoie une collection de toutes les notes de type EXI pour le projet donné

Dernière mise à jour : avril 2025